Trivia about the song Harold The Helicopter by Thomas & Friends

When was the song “Harold The Helicopter” released by Thomas & Friends?
The song Harold The Helicopter was released in 2001, on the album “Thomas’ Songs & Roundhouse Rhythms”.
Who composed the song “Harold The Helicopter” by Thomas & Friends?
The song “Harold The Helicopter” by Thomas & Friends was composed by Junior Campbell, Mike O’Donnell.
